Q: 为什么需要备份MySQL数据库?
A: 数据库备份是保障数据安全的重要手段。在数据出现意外损坏、误删除、被黑客攻击等情况下,备份可以帮助恢复数据,避免数据丢失和业务受损。同时,备份还能够为数据库迁移、容灾等提供支持。
Q: 什么是MySQL备份工具?
A: MySQL备份工具是用于备份MySQL数据库的软件工具。备份工具可以帮助用户自动或手动备份数据库,并提供数据压缩、加密、异地备份等功能,保障数据安全。
Q: MySQL备份工具有哪些推荐?
A: 目前市面上有很多MySQL备份工具,常用的有:
ysqldump:是MySQL官方提供的备份工具,备份文件可以手动或自动执行。
aa公司提供的备份工具,备份文件可以压缩、加密,支持并发备份。
terprise Backup:是Oracle公司提供的备份工具,备份文件可以压缩、加密,支持并发备份。
Q: 如何选择MySQL备份工具?
A: 选择MySQL备份工具需要考虑以下几个因素:
ysqldumpaterprise Backup。
2. 数据库类型:不同的数据库类型可能有不同的备份策略,需要根据实际情况进行选择。
3. 备份方式:全量备份、增量备份等备份方式不同,需要根据实际情况进行选择。
4. 功能需求:备份工具提供的功能不同,需要根据实际需求选择。
Q: 如何使用MySQL备份工具进行备份?
ysqldump为例,备份命令如下:
ysqldump -u 用户名 -p 密码 数据库名 >备份文件名.sql
其中,用户名和密码是登录MySQL数据库的用户名和密码,数据库名是要备份的数据库名,备份文件名是备份文件保存的文件名。
Q: 如何使用MySQL备份工具进行恢复?
ysqldump为例,恢复命令如下:
ysql -u 用户名 -p 密码 数据库名< 备份文件名.sql
其中,用户名和密码是登录MySQL数据库的用户名和密码,数据库名是要恢复的数据库名,备份文件名是备份文件保存的文件名。
总之,选择合适的MySQL备份工具,进行定期备份和恢复,可以有效保障数据安全,避免数据丢失和业务受损。